Find a Lawyer in HildburghausenAbout Contract Law in Hildburghausen, Germany
Contract law in Hildburghausen, Germany, follows the general principles set forth by the German Civil Code (Bürgerliches Gesetzbuch, BGB), which applies across all regions of Germany. Hildburghausen, a district in the federal state of Thuringia, adheres to these national regulations. Contract law governs the creation, interpretation, enforcement, and termination of agreements between parties, ensuring that obligations are met and that the rights of individuals and businesses are protected.

Local Laws Overview
Key aspects of contract law relevant for people in Hildburghausen include:
- Freedom of Contract: Parties in Hildburghausen can generally freely negotiate contract terms, as long as they do not violate German law or public policy.
- Form Requirements: Most contracts do not need to be in writing; oral agreements can also be legally binding. However, certain contracts (e.g., real estate sales, guarantees) require written form.
- Age of Majority: Anyone must be at least 18 years old to enter into a contract without restrictions. Minors need legal guardians' consent for most contracts.
- Breach of Contract: Failure to comply with contract terms may result in claims for damages, specific performance, or contract cancellation.
- Consumer Protection: There are special rules for consumer contracts, such as rights of withdrawal in distance selling or door-to-door sales.
- Limitation Periods: Standard limitation for claims is three years, but some cases (e.g., construction contracts) may have longer or shorter periods.
- Standard Terms (AGB): The use of standard terms (Allgemeine Geschäftsbedingungen, AGB) is regulated to prevent unfair disadvantage to the other party.
Frequently Asked Questions
What are the basic requirements for a contract to be valid in Hildburghausen?
A contract needs at least two parties, a clear offer, acceptance, and an agreement on essential terms. Both parties must have legal capacity and the contract must not violate laws or good morals.
Do contracts always need to be written in Germany?
No, most contracts can be concluded verbally unless specific law requires written form, such as for real estate, rental agreements over one year, or guarantees.
Can I cancel a contract after signing?
Depending on the contract, you may have a right of withdrawal, especially in consumer contracts (e.g., online purchases), usually within 14 days. For other contracts, cancellation depends on the agreed terms and statutory law.
How are contract disputes resolved in Hildburghausen?
If negotiations fail, disputes are usually resolved in local civil courts. Mediation or arbitration may also be options if both parties agree or if stated in the contract.
Are foreign contracts recognized in Hildburghausen?
Contracts governed by foreign law can be recognized, but certain requirements must be met, including compliance with mandatory German legal standards if the contract is to be enforced locally.
What if the other party breaches the contract?
The non-breaching party may claim damages, demand fulfillment of the contract, or, under certain conditions, terminate the contract. Legal advice is recommended to assess your specific situation.
Can minors enter into contracts?
Minors generally need the consent of their legal guardians to conclude contracts, with a few exceptions for low-value, everyday transactions using pocket money.
What is a 'standard contract term' (AGB) and how is it regulated?
AGB refers to general terms and conditions used across multiple contracts. They must be clear, fair, and must not unduly disadvantage the other party. Unfair terms may be invalidated by courts.
